To obtain an England driver's license as a foreign national, you typically need to pass a driving test and provide documentation such as proof of identity, residency, and passing a vision test. You may also need to exchange your foreign license or take a driving course. Contact the Driver and Vehicle Licensing Agency (DVLA) for specific requirements.
